The seventh Ghosts Of Pompeii CD �From The Ashes Of Vesuvius�, incorporates old school progressive rock, World music, acid jazz, new age ambience, and hard driving electronics.

Great attention is paid to solid production values and complex layered arrangements. A home studio recording has never sounded better. Proving again, through perseverance and commitment to excellence, an independent musician can produce brilliance on a budget.

�From The Ashes Of Vesuvius� was an enjoyable recording experience. Humor is interwoven among the serious compositions; dismissing the notion that prog/rock is the pompous cousin of rock & roll.

�Introducing � The Velveetatones� is a cheesy 1940s� a cappella scat number performed by the Roland ensemble. �Living In The House Of Funkenstein� is as close as I�ll ever come to �house music�, and a tribute to George Clinton of the 70s� over-the-edge Funk group Parliament. �Just Happy To Be Alive� evokes images of The Tijuana Brass performing at the Star Wars cantina. �Le Garage Symphonique� is a bare bones jam between virtual guitar, bass and drums. �Memories Of A Mechanical Man� is a chatty blend of electronics and Industrial noise.

But the core of the album is a collection of tightly constructed prog/rock numbers that Ghosts fans have come to expect.

�From The Ashes Of Vesuvius� is an adventurous tour de force performance of musical diversity and imagery.
